我正在尝试在Angular材质步进器中的每个步骤上动态加载组件和步骤,但是我只能在第一步中执行,只有我的要求是,如果一个组件包含3个步骤,则它应该动态加载三个步骤,其中三个不同的组件,每个步骤中的一个组件都应加载到下一步,然后再加载第二个组件。
如果单击下一步按钮,如何在每个步骤中加载动态组件?到目前为止,我所做的事情:
1)每次单击导航按钮时,我都会传递查询参数,并根据查询参数值来加载组件,并且取决于组件要求,我正在动态加载步骤,即使我能够加载动态组件,它也能正常运行第一步
2)我无法在每个步骤上加载组件
3)SharedWizard组件是我的步进器组件,也是所有动态组件的加载方法,在着陆组件中,我有一个导航按钮。
4)在共享向导中,我将JSON对象用于组件和步骤
5)createComponent()
是我动态加载组件的功能
在我的代码下面找到链接: